- MADE OF MELAMINE- Melamine used in Bataniya dinner set is a hard plastic. More specifically, it's an organic industrial compound created by combining melamine resin with strengthening materials. That means it can stand up to the rigors of everyday use. Melamine is extremely difficult to break, but there have been instances of chipping around the edges of melamine dishware when it's handled very roughly. The good news is that melamine will not shatter if dropped, like typical china or porcelain would, and is overall far more durable than any other traditional dinnerware material. Plus, melamine is relatively resistant to scratch marks from forks, knives, and other utensils.
- To extend the life of your melamine dinnerware, try following these simple guidelines: If you need to soak your melamine products before putting them in the dishwasher, use a a high-quality presoak dishwashing detergent. Do not use serrated knives on melamine products. Do not use harsh abrasive cleaners, steel wool, or metal scouring pads on melamine products. For safe scrubbing, use a light-duty white scrubbing pad. Do not use chlorine bleach on melamine products.
